FAIR TRADING ACT 2010 - SECT 76
76 . Warrants, further powers under
(1) A warrant under
section 74 also authorises the person to whom the warrant is issued —
(a) to
bring and use in the premises or in or on the motor vehicle named in the
warrant any equipment, to use any equipment found in the premises or in or on
the motor vehicle, and to extract any electricity or other form of energy from
the premises or vehicle to operate the equipment that it is reasonable to use
in the circumstances, for the purposes of executing the warrant; and
(b) to
access and copy intangible material from computers and other data storage
devices located at or accessible from the premises or vehicle named in the
warrant (including copying by means of previewing, cloning, or other forensic
methods either before or after removal for examination); and
(c) to
use any reasonable measures to —
(i)
gain access to any computer or other data storage device
that is at the premises or in or on the vehicle named in the warrant, or that
can be accessed from a computer or other data storage device that is at those
premises or in or on that vehicle; and
(ii)
create a forensic copy of any material in such a computer
or other data storage device.
(2) This section does
not limit section 74, 75 or 78.
